FAQ: Why do Lanternleaf handlers respond slowly after idle periods?

Serverless handlers on Lanternleaf are evicted after ten minutes of inactivity, so the first request afterward pays a cold-start penalty of one to three seconds. Advise customers to enable the warm-pool option on paid plans. If a cold start leaves the credentials cache empty, support can re-seal it with the recovery passphrase below.

recovery phrase for fajeg-kawep: druix-gorius-briax-ulaeth-fraox-lammir-pelox-jormir-pelwyn-julir

## Environment Variables — FD Hunt Tooling

Welcome aboard. The `fdstalker` probe we use to track the leaked-file-descriptor bug in Quillbase attaches to running services, so it needs elevated access via our internal broker. Configure the probe host's `.env` carefully: wrong values can stall the target process. Sampling interval and output path have safe defaults. The broker credential, however, is mandatory — add it on the next line:

sealed setting: LEDGER_TOKEN20=6148d35bbb480b0ab79e

**Capacity note — Vellastra dispatch simulator.** For the eng sync: simulating the 40-car Marrowgate tower at 10x speed saturates one worker at roughly 9k rider events/sec, so we'll shard by bank rather than by floor. Memory stays flat if the event ring is sized correctly. The knobs we propose locking in are these.

tuning table, hahof-tafop:
RATE_LIMITS = {
    "ulaix": 10,
    "wenath": 1,
}

## Pilot: Marlowe Stores — Managers Only

Pilot launched in six Marlowe Stores branches across the Veldern region. Shelf placement for the Quillbox line confirmed; replenishment runs twice weekly. Early sell-through exceeds forecast by 12%. Staff training complete; returns process still manual. Marlowe wants a decision on national rollout by quarter-end. Incoming director should review pricing tiers before the next steering call. The confidential note below outlines our position ahead of that call.

management briefing: Headcount on the Belix team goes from 60 to 93 by the end of November. Gross margin on Belix came in at 23 percent against a plan of 47 percent.